St. Stephen's University is a graduate studies university with an emphasis on theology, peace and reconciliation located in the town of St. Stephen, New Brunswick, Canada that offers mostly hybrid-distance master's degrees and graduate certificates. It is the mission of the university "to prepare people, through academic, personal, and spiritual development, for a life of justice, beauty, and compassion, enabling a humble, creative engagement with their world."

When was St. Stephen's University founded?
St. Stephen's University was founded in 1971.
Where is St. Stephen's University located?
St. Stephen's University is located in St. Stephen, Canada.
